How to compute the linewidth (or lifetime) of phonons, due to the electron-phonon interaction | MV |
This page gives hints on how to compute the linewidth (or lifetime) of phonons, due to the electron-phonon interaction with the ABINIT package.
Introduction
This topic concerns metals only.
After generating a GKK file (see topic:ElPhonInt), the Electron-Phonon
Coupling (EPC) analysis is performed in anaddb, setting anaddb:elphflag
variable to 1. Most of the procedure is automatic, but can be lengthy if a
large number of k-points is being used. The anaddb:nqpath and
anaddb:qpath variables must be set, specifying a path in reciprocal space.
anaddb generates files containing the phonon linewidths (suffixed _LWD
) and
frequencies ωqj (suffixed _BST
) along anaddb:qpath. One can calculate the
nesting function n(q) = ∑kii' δ(εk,i) δ(εk+q,i') by setting anaddb:prtnest
to 1 (output to _NEST
).
